Self-Worth

Photo by Kelly Sikkema on Unsplash

Don’t sell yourself short when it comes to the retort that you need to file faster than a Tort Claim report against the ones who think bullying’s a sport.

It’s a mortifying game, to think that more bidding is the fitting way to play and accumulate fame.

Awkward actions make going to the bar again a bargain, and teak wood might not even be strong enough to contain this arm war.

This strategy to enter the stratosphere doesn’t have legs to balance on, or a shoulder to stand upon, a plan not worth the paper it’s printed on,

a blueprint so blues-ridden it blew prints off from all the red-seers who didn’t have an inkling of what was written on the walls.
